DeepScaleR is a sophisticated language model comprising 1.5 billion parameters, refined from DeepSeek-R1-Distilled-Qwen-1.5B through the use of distributed reinforcement learning combined with an innovative strategy that incrementally expands its context window from 8,000 to 24,000 tokens during the training process. This model was developed using approximately 40,000 meticulously selected mathematical problems sourced from high-level competition datasets, including AIME (1984–2023), AMC (pre-2023), Omni-MATH, and STILL. Achieving an impressive 43.1% accuracy on the AIME 2024 exam, DeepScaleR demonstrates a significant enhancement of around 14.3 percentage points compared to its base model, and it even outperforms the proprietary O1-Preview model, which is considerably larger. Additionally, it excels on a variety of mathematical benchmarks such as MATH-500, AMC 2023, Minerva Math, and OlympiadBench, indicating that smaller, optimized models fine-tuned with reinforcement learning can rival or surpass the capabilities of larger models in complex reasoning tasks. This advancement underscores the potential of efficient modeling approaches in the realm of mathematical problem-solving.

Qwen2.5-1M, an open-source language model from the Qwen team, has been meticulously crafted to manage context lengths reaching as high as one million tokens. This version introduces two distinct model variants, namely Qwen2.5-7B-Instruct-1M and Qwen2.5-14B-Instruct-1M, representing a significant advancement as it is the first instance of Qwen models being enhanced to accommodate such large context lengths. In addition to this, the team has released an inference framework that is based on vLLM and incorporates sparse attention mechanisms, which greatly enhance the processing speed for 1M-token inputs, achieving improvements between three to seven times. A detailed technical report accompanies this release, providing in-depth insights into the design choices and the results from various ablation studies. This transparency allows users to fully understand the capabilities and underlying technology of the models.
